5825 N Union Blvd, Colorado Springs, CO 80918, USA
+15033815660
5825 N Union Blvd, Colorado Springs, CO 80918, USA
+15033815660
5825 N Union Blvd, Colorado Springs, CO 80918, USA
+15033815660
5825 N Union Blvd, Colorado Springs, CO 80918, USA
+15033815660